2020
10-10
10-10
javascript canvas封装动态时钟
本文实例为大家分享了canvas封装动态时钟的具体代码,供大家参考,具体内容如下<!DOCTYPEhtml><htmllang="en"><head><metacharset="UTF-8"><metaname="viewport"content="width=device-width,initial-scale=1.0"><title>canvas绘制动态时钟</title><style>#clock{display:block;margin:30pxauto;}</style></head><body><canvasid="clock"width="200"height="200"></canvas><script>functioncanvasCloc...
继续阅读 >
本文实例为大家分享了js+css3实现简单时钟的具体代码,供大家参考,具体内容如下1.实现了时钟的特效,可以转动,时间准确,画面美观大气;2.用到了css3的transform:rotate,transform-origin:,伪元素,border-radius,定位,z-index等等效果如图:代码如下:<!DOCTYPEhtml><html><head><metacharset="UTF-8"><title>CSS3时钟特效</title><linkrel="shortcuticon"type="image/x-icon"href="img/an.ico"/><style>/*表...
使用js和canvas写一个时钟,供大家参考,具体内容如下<!DOCTYPEhtml>`<htmllang="en"><head><metacharset="UTF-8"><metaname="viewport"content="width=device-width,initial-scale=1.0"><title>Document</title></head><body><canvasid='canvas'width='600'height='600'style="border:1pxsolidred;"></canvas><script>/**@type{HTMLCanvasElement}*/letcanvas=document.querySelector("#can...
本文实例为大家分享了js+css3实现炫酷时钟的具体代码,供大家参考,具体内容如下html<body><ulid='box'></ul></body>css<style>*{margin:0;padding:0;}body{background-color:#aaa;}ul{width:400px;height:400px;border:5pxsolidskyblue;margin:100pxauto0auto;border-radius:50%;background:radial-...
本文实例为大家分享了JavaScript编写开发动态时钟的具体代码,供大家参考,具体内容如下效果图:实质上就是调用时间库,再添加一个颜色数组,给显示的时间嵌套一个div盒子,再将颜色数组的颜色设置随机变化,这样就使得时间变化的时候颜色也会发生变化。完整源代码:<!DOCTYPEhtml><html><head><metacharset="utf-8"><title>网页时钟</title><style></style></head><style>.center{background:url(img/shizhong.jpg...
本文实例为大家分享了Qt实现简单动态时钟的具体代码,供大家参考,具体内容如下任务实现:通过Qt语言使用计时器实现一个简单的动态时钟;实现效果:实现过程:整体过程主要分为两个部分:1.绘制一个表盘所需的元素:时分秒针,刻度,还可以插入钟面背景图片;2.让所绘制的指针动起来(使用计时器并关联系统时间);整体代码:dialog.h#ifndefDIALOG_H#defineDIALOG_H#include<QDialog>QT_BEGIN_NAMESPACEnamespaceUi{classD...
本文实例为大家分享了QT实现动态时钟的具体代码,供大家参考,具体内容如下首次学习QT,这次用QT实现了动态图的制作,并成功制作了一个简易的时钟,效果如图:加快100倍效果所用背景图,如下(素材来源于百度图片):代码,原理如下:mainwindow.h#ifndefMAINWINDOW_H#defineMAINWINDOW_H#include<QMainWindow>QT_BEGIN_NAMESPACEnamespaceUi{classMainWindow;}QT_END_NAMESPACEclassMainWindow:publicQMainWindow{Q_...
本文实例为大家分享了Qt实现简易时钟展示的具体代码,供大家参考,具体内容如下一、效果展示简单实现时钟(圆盘+QLCDNumber),大小刻度,数字等。二、实现.proQT+=coreguigreaterThan(QT_MAJOR_VERSION,4):QT+=widgetsCONFIG+=c++11#Thefollowingdefinemakesyourcompileremitwarningsifyouuse#anyQtfeaturethathasbeenmarkeddeprecated(theexactwarnings#dependonyourcompiler).Pleasec...
本文实例为大家分享了Qt绘制简单时钟的具体代码,供大家参考,具体内容如下概述(1)基本原理利用简单的几何图形绘出表盘和指针,然后基于系统时间调整指针偏转角度达到模拟时钟的效果。其中可以加上自己喜欢的背景资源,设计不同风格的时钟。(2)部分函数说明①调色和填充painter.setBrush(Qt::red);//设置画刷,填充颜色(红色)painter.setPen(Qt::red);//设置画笔,外围轮廓颜色(红色)②抗锯齿(减少图形外围锯齿状,使线条...
本文实例为大家分享了Matlab及Java实现小时钟的具体代码,供大家参考,具体内容如下一年前曾经用matlab的gui做了一个时钟,由于是直接用GUIDE和ActiveX控件写的,程序虽说有许多行,大多数都是自动生成的,自己写的只有十几行而已。闲着没事,就耗费了下午的时间用matlab和Java分别又写了写。具体代码如下:1.matlab脚本文件:%%%%%%%%%%%%%%%设置图像属性并获取图像句柄%%%%%%%%%%%%%%%%%%%%%%%%%%%h=figure('name','我的时钟','N...
HelloWorld!学习编程语言的最简单最经典的小程序,当然Qt也不例外。在学习画图时,我觉得写个时钟小程序也是个比较好的开始。在之前的《Matlab及Java小时》一文中,我也从写时钟程序作为学习画图的开始。三者之间的不同点在于,matlab是通过while循环来进行重绘,Java和Qt事件来处理。实时显示时钟,都是通过改变指针与坐标轴的相对位置来实现的。前两者都是改变指针,而Qt是旋转坐标轴。具体代码如下:1.widget.h文件#ifndefWI...
简述QPainter提供了2D绘图的常用操作,QTimer提供了定时器功能,将两者相结合,可以做出很多的自定义特效绘制。下面,来实现一个每天都要接触的东西-时钟。包含了常见的所有功能:时针、分针、秒针。实现方式由于时钟是妙级更新的,所以我们需要定时刷新,时钟本身则使用之前讲过的QPainter来进行绘制。使用QTimer定时刷新,设置超时时间为1000毫秒(1秒)。绘制时钟,通过paintEvent()实现,包括:时针、分针、秒...
作为一位Qt的初学者,也是一位编程的小白,我今天想教大家如何使用Qt来设计一个时钟。首先,我们要学习如何绘图——QPainter类QPainter通常在一个窗口的重绘事件(paintevent)的处理函数paintEvent中进行绘制。QPainter类常用的功能有以下几类:1)设置绘图工具。包括设置画笔(setPen),设置画刷(setBrush),设置字体(setFont)以及设置背景(setBackgroundMode)。2)绘制图形和文字,如图:QPainter部分画图函数的实例:/...
本文实例为大家分享了QT实现简单时钟效果的具体代码,供大家参考,具体内容如下先上效果图:预备知识:一.钟表实现原理设置定时器timer,每隔1000毫秒(即1s)发送timeout()信号到槽函数update(),重绘事件函数paintEvent(QPaintEventevent)二.钟表的绘制方法拆分钟表:表盘数字刻度线指针paintEvent(QPaintEventevent)1.设置定时器,时间间隔为1000毫秒,并且将定时器时间与update函数关联为信号和槽,定时器每隔1秒发送一个...